Project Action Officer - Sr. Associate

Job Summary: Lafayette Group is seeking a dynamic, experienced, and highly motivated individual to serve as the operational coordinator and force multiplier for our federal government clients, providing administrative, reporting, task management, and coordination support across a large cybersecurity organization. This role will act as the central integration point for branch activities and will work closely with other Action Officers, Branch Chiefs, Section Chiefs, business operations personnel, and other stakeholders to improve operational efficiency, ensure accountability, and ensure consistency in processes and workflows. The ideal candidate has excellent communications and active listening skills, is proactive and decisive, and is quick on their feet.

Job Responsibilities:
Executive Reporting & Task/Action Tracking
  • Conduct analysis of technical and policy inputs from various experts and consolidate into high-quality compelling reports and recommendations to senior government clients. Provide detailed status updates, weekly activity reports, leadership dashboards, and recurring operational products.
  • Develop and implement data collection and analysis methodologies and tools appropriate for assigned tasks.
  • Analyze and develop processes to track and assign incoming and outgoing taskers, projects, correspondence, data calls, requests for information, priorities, issue logs and executive actions. Identify and seek direction on conflicting information. Route taskings to appropriate branch sections and drive progress through completion.
  • Identify and lead opportunities to make process improvements, optimize workflows, and improve operational efficiency.
  • Discern between priority needs and be able to navigate and make progress despite instructions that might be unclear.
  • Draft, review, and edit policies and both high-level and technical decision memos.
Operational & Organizational Management
  • Develop methods to more efficiently maintain branch rosters, distribution lists, contact databases, organizational charts, Teams channels, and collaboration tools.
  • Collaborate with government personnel to optimize personnel workspace requirements and office logistics to ensure a smooth and productive environment.
  • Build trusted relationships with stakeholders at various levels and serve as a liaison between branches and other organizations.
  • Serve as the primary point of contact between senior leaders and lower-level staff.
  • Coordinate and assist in managing cross-functional issues.
Meeting Planning & Administrative Support
  • Coordinate branch meetings, leadership engagements, working groups, workshops, and stakeholder sessions.
  • Develop high-quality internal and external strategic communications products in a variety of professional formats, including slide presentations, executive reports, and talking points.
  • Develop outcome-oriented agendas, polished briefing materials, attendee lists, action item trackers, and meeting summaries.
  • Provide onsite logistical and notetaking support for meetings.
  • Write detailed SOPs, checklists, and other governance documentation.
  • Maintain leadership calendars and coordinate travel arrangements to high-profile conferences, executive meetings, etc.
